Evidence, Mechanisms and Prospects for Gut Microbiota as a Novel Therapeutic Target for Alcohol Use Disorder

Abstract:
Alcohol use is a tradition in many cultures worldwide. However, excessive alcohol use adversely affects public health as it can lead to serious adverse health consequences such as liver disease. Chronic alcohol use also causes a brain disorder called Alcohol Use Disorder (AUD), which is marked by compulsive drinking and impulsivity observed during alcohol intake and during abstinence. Current medications are not sufficiently effective and behavioral rehabilitation requires strong commitment, lack of which leads patients to relapse. Thus, novel approaches are needed to curb AUD. Emerging evidence suggests that the gut microbiome is a novel contributor to AUD. Therefore, targeting the gut microbiome presents as a novel opportunity to lower AUD and alcohol-related pathologies. Multiple preclinical and clinical studies have documented the benefits of select gut bacteria as promising new therapeutics for treating alcohol-related pathologies. Here we present the current evidence for the gut microbiome as a previously unknown contributor to the development of alcohol-related disease. Secondly, we review the current literature for the prospects of targeting the gut microbiome and its metabolites as novel therapeutics for AUD.
